Output 32b1edd21459e4faf72496008005a5af97ce76f02030f11819de538e9e882fdb:0

value
3409970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0207f03fc9a19301361ef8de830082f2eab4d16 OP_EQUAL
address
3N86DPMLKrpWQRCneu5uRLvVV8Vgm3su9a
transaction
32b1edd21459e4faf72496008005a5af97ce76f02030f11819de538e9e882fdb
spent
true